【java连接数据库】idea、MySQL5.7和SQLyog工具
要求:java连接MySQL数据库,可替换成其他数据库,版本也不一定要和这里完全相同,我只是把我用到的贴上来。不管用什么版本和软件,连接成功即可。
所用到的软件和工具如下:
1、idea2021.1.2版本
2、mysql5.7.msi版本,安装过程中会让你设置密码,这个密码是本地登录数据库的密码
3、SQLyog12.0.9-0x64.exe版本,这是客户端,是在这里登录数据库,连接java的。
4、在java项目的Model目录下,复制在新建文件夹lib后,右键add as library,点击确定,完成环境配置。
test09测试类:
package mypackage;import java.sql.Connection; import java.sql.DriverManager; import java.sql.SQLException;public class test09 {public static void main(String[] args) {try {Class.forName("com.mysql.jdbc.Driver");Connection cn = DriverManager.getConnection("jdbc:mysql://localhost:3306/mydata1?characterEncoding=utf-8","root","1234");System.out.println(cn);} catch (ClassNotFoundException | SQLException e) {e.printStackTrace();}} }
运行结果:
控制台输出打印Collection对象,说明连接成功。
总结:这是最简单的连接数据库的代码格式,后面一篇会涉及另一种连接数据库的方式。
【java连接数据库】idea、MySQL5.7和SQLyog工具相关推荐
- Java连接数据库SQLyog步骤过程
Java 连接数据库 SQLyog 在连接数据库是我们需要导入几个长见的包 需要的同学自己自行去下载(●'◡'●)我这里就不提供了 步骤(导好包之后) 我们需要创建几个属性负责给SQLyog 的一些基 ...
- mysql和SQLYog工具使用
在做 android java web开发过程中,需要用到mysql数据库,使用可视化工具SQLYog管理工具,现介绍如下: 首先下载mysql工具 下载地址 https://dev.mysql. ...
- mysql-yog_mysql和SQLYog工具使用
在做 android java web开发过程中,需要用到mysql数据库,使用可视化工具SQLYog管理工具,现介绍如下: 首先下载mysql工具 下载地址 https://dev.mysql. ...
- java连接数据库的进阶操作
文章目录 前言 一.连接池中我们需要什么样的jar包呢? 二.了解连接池连接数据库的硬编译 1.什么是硬编译? 三.学会连接池连接数据库的软编译 1.什么是软编译? 总结 前言 连接数据库是Java编 ...
- JAVA连接数据库(mysql)-executeUpdate,executeQuery和execute的使用
JAVA连接数据库-executeQuery,executeUpdate和execute的使用 Java连接mysql数据库为例 注:这里我用的是mysql8.0以上版本 连接数据库的步骤: //1. ...
- Java连接数据库 JDBC
1.JDBC是什么? JDBC,英文全称:Java DataBase Connectivity,中文全称:java数据库连接,是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访 ...
- java 手机号脱敏,身份证号脱敏 工具类
java 手机号脱敏,身份证号脱敏 工具类 import org.apache.commons.lang3.StringUtils;/*** * @title: 脱敏工具类* @author: wll ...
- Java基础-Eclipse第三方安装包管理工具之Maven
Java基础-Eclipse第三方安装包管理工具之Maven 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 玩过Linux的小伙伴应该都知道yum吧,我们只要把搭建好的yum仓库配 ...
- Java 8系列之Stream的强大工具Collector
Stream系列: Java 8系列之Stream的基本语法详解 Java 8系列之Stream的强大工具Collector Java 8系列之重构和定制收集器 Java 8系列之Stream中万能的 ...
最新文章
- miniconda3 安装numpy_Miniconda“安装”numpy,但Python无法导入
- 怎样用计算机进入手机驱动程序,手机驱动怎么安装?
- python安装MySQLdb出错解决方案
- SQL Server中的Image数据类型的操作
- 创建hugo博客_Hugo + Firebase:如何在几分钟内免费创建自己的静态网站
- 一个高质量的程序应具备哪些条件?_有料!报考云南省考公务员,应具备哪些条件?...
- Jupyter Notebook从入门到精通
- 一款全面超越ps3的国产游戏机
- Fisher精确检验
- ai跟随路径_AI教程:如何沿着对象的路径输入文字?
- linux curl证书错误,curl – SSL证书错误
- 2021-2027全球与中国智能访客管理系统市场现状及未来发展趋势
- 腾讯云轻量应用服务器下使用RPM包方式安装GreatSQL单主环境
- java.lang.IllegalArgumentException: argument type mismatch
- 转 Unity绳子插件Obi+Rope下载与简单使用方法
- Mingle 2.0 发布了
- SwitchyOmega的简单使用
- 【配电网】基于遗传算法实现三相单目标配电网重构附matlab代码
- STM32通过I2C接口采集温湿度
- 黑马训练营-毕业设计项目(超全)
热门文章
- 静态html转dedecms模板,dedeCMS织梦模板系统tag标签完美静态化生成静态HTML页面的教程...
- C语言:scanf()语句错误读取
- 中兴计算机管理制度,中兴通讯网络事业部6Sigma运作管理制度(doc 9页)
- nodejs 事件轮训
- [置顶]苹果刷机相关开源代码(如iRecovery等)收集汇总(不断更新中...)
- Conexant Bt878驱动及视频软件开发
- 禁忌搜索(Tabu Search或Taboo Search,简称TS)
- 中国人为什么精于计算而输于思维?
- CV未来,路在何方?李飞飞指路!
- 统计机器翻译教程下载